Virginia State Trojans, the kings of the Ciaa, the 2025 CIAA championship wins the Mavifild state with 71-64 victories.

Trojans celebrate the first tournament championship since 2019.

Virginia State Guardian Jacob Cooper anchored the trojans with 16 points, eight rebounds, eight assists and two thefts.

Cooper, an average of 16.0 points, 6.7 ribounds, 4.3 assists and 2.0 teams were called the tournament MVP after 2,0 stolen.

Jared White ended with 11 points, five rebounds and two steals. Jayson Harris and Davian Coleman, including three blocs, including three blocks, and managed the glass by holding 12 rebounds.

Terrell was the best performer of Williams, 16 points, six rebounds, five assists and three steals. Larry Howell had 15 points and five rebounds, and Jordan Hinds had 12 points and seven rebounds.
